INSIGHT

History's Greatest Mystery

  • The death of the Princes in the Tower is a major historical mystery, inspiring much speculation.
  • Shakespeare's Richard III portrays Richard as the murderer, but the truth remains elusive.
INSIGHT

Edward IV: A Unique King

  • Edward IV's reign is unique among English kings due to his exile and return.
  • He shares remarkable parallels with his grandson, Henry VIII, in trajectory and character.
